I believe it's on 1125 5MU - the Murray Bridge radio station. I think the football talk starts about 9 with the HFL-country division on first then the Central division comes on about 9.30ish.

Unfortunately that's life at club level these days. You'll still have your locals but the need for paid players of a high quality is the difference between playing finals and not playing finals. Hanging onto these players then becomes the next hurdle for these clubs. Unfortunately clubs that don't have the large cash flow are always going to struggle. Money changes everything... its crap i agree.
